The Rise of AI in Search Algorithms
Search algorithms have evolved dramatically, shifting from rigid, rule-based processes to systems powered by sophisticated artificial intelligence. Major search engines now rely on intricate AI models that interpret search intent, decipher context, and deliver highly relevant results. One pivotal advance occurred with the move to machine learning techniques such as those underpinning RankBrain. This transition marked the beginning of search engines developing dynamic, evolving responses rather than simply following static instructions.
Natural language processing models now play a central role in understanding both user queries and website content. These models go well beyond identifying matching terms. They analyze phrases, semantics, and even sentiment to recognize what users are really seeking. As a result, keyword rankings are no longer purely dependent on precise keyword matches. Instead, they’re increasingly shaped by a page’s ability to satisfy search intent and provide comprehensive context.
AI integration has also led to profound changes in user experience. Search results can adjust on the fly based on learning from billions of user interactions. Featured snippets, knowledge panels, and tailored suggestions all rely on AI’s capacity to synthesize diverse information and surface the most helpful answers quickly. This creates a more intuitive, helpful experience for searchers but also introduces greater volatility for site operators monitoring their rankings.
The impact on SEO workflows is equally transformative. Manual tasks like keyword stuffing, routine auditing, and even competitive research are being replaced by automated, data-driven strategies. AI enables ongoing optimization, offering insights at a scope and speed manual analysis can’t match. Real-world examples abound, with many sites seeing significant ranking shifts simply because their competitors adapted to AI-driven rankings faster.
